About The Role And Our Ideal Candidate

The role reports directly to Kingston Adult Education’s MIS & Compliance Manager, and is responsible for working with the management information systems for adult education.

  • Collate, analyse and complete data uploads from the Management Information System (MIS) to the relevant funding agencies.
  • Monitor and maintain a high standard of data management and follow procedures in accordance with funding agencies, awarding bodies and Ofsted.
  • Support the MIS & Compliance Manager in planning and implementing appropriate systems for the enrolment of learners.
  • Ensure knowledge is up to date for funding rules and regulations including but not limited to eligibility rules, data entry rules, data deadlines and validation reports.

The requirements of this post may require coverage in the evenings and could include attending meetings and other events outside normal hours. The postholder will need to manage their work life balance flexibly to meet the needs of the role.
